FYI, we noticed the below changes on

https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git master
commit f3f86e33dc3da437fa4f204588ce7c78ea756982 ("vfs: Fix pathological 
performance case for __alloc_fd()")

To reproduce:

        git clone 
git://git.kernel.org/pub/scm/linux/kernel/git/wfg/lkp-tests.git
        cd lkp-tests
        bin/lkp install job.yaml  # job file is attached in this email
        bin/lkp run     job.yaml
